From Mechanical Reels to Digital Games
The earliest slot machines appeared in the late 1800s as mechanical devices operated by pulling a lever. These machines contained physical reels with engraved symbols. When matching symbols appeared after a spin, the machine awarded a prize.
During the twentieth century, electromechanical technology replaced many moving parts. Digital displays later allowed developers to introduce more paylines, larger jackpots, bonus rounds, and improved visual effects.
With the growth of the internet, developers created online slot games that could be played through web browsers. Today, these games are commonly available on desktop computers, tablets, and smartphones, allowing users to access them from almost anywhere with an internet connection.
How Digital Slot Games Work
Modern slot games appear simple on the surface, but they rely on sophisticated computer systems.
When a player starts a spin, the game software determines the result almost instantly. The spinning animation shown on the screen is primarily a visual presentation of an outcome that has already been calculated by the game's internal systems.
The most important component responsible for this process is the Random Number Generator (RNG).
The Role of Random Number Generators
A Random Number Generator is a computer algorithm that continuously produces random numerical values.
The RNG continues running whether someone is playing the game or not. When a player activates a spin, the software immediately selects one of these values, which determines the final arrangement of symbols displayed on the reels.
Because every spin is generated independently:
Previous results do not affect future results. Winning streaks do not increase the chance of another win. Losing streaks do not guarantee an upcoming payout. No betting pattern can reliably predict future outcomes.
Understanding this principle is important because it explains why slot games are classified as games of chance.
Understanding Return to Player (RTP)
Many online slot games display a statistic called Return to Player, commonly abbreviated as RTP.
RTP is a long-term theoretical percentage representing how much of all wagers a game is mathematically designed to return over an extremely large number of spins.
For example, a game with an RTP of 96% is theoretically expected to return approximately 96 units for every 100 units wagered across millions of plays.
This does not mean that an individual player will receive that percentage during a single gaming session. Short-term results can vary significantly because every spin remains random.
Volatility Explained
Another important characteristic of slot games is volatility.
Volatility describes how wins are distributed over time rather than whether a player will win.
Low-volatility games generally produce smaller payouts more frequently. High-volatility games may have longer periods without wins but can include larger payouts when wins occur.
Neither type changes the fundamental randomness of the game.

Security and Fairness
Licensed online gaming services generally use multiple security measures to protect users.
Common technologies include encrypted connections, secure payment processing, account authentication, fraud detection, and routine software updates.
Many jurisdictions also require independent testing of game software to verify that the Random Number Generator operates correctly and that games behave as described.
Responsible Gambling
Because many online slot games involve wagering money, responsible gambling is an essential consideration.
Helpful practices include:
Establishing a spending limit before playing. Limiting the amount of time spent gambling. Taking regular breaks. Avoiding attempts to recover losses by increasing wagers. Recognizing that outcomes are based on chance rather than skill.
Many regulated operators provide responsible gambling tools such as deposit limits, session reminders, cooling-off periods, and self-exclusion options.
